Ticket: Config drift on Quillbus log compaction settings

The broker nodes in the Harlow cluster are running with compaction thresholds that no longer match what's in the Fernwheel deploy repo. Someone appears to have hand-tuned segment retention during the March incident and never backported the change. Compaction is now lagging on the orders topic, and disk usage on node three is climbing about 4% a day. Please reconcile before the weekend. For reference, the values currently live on the brokers are as follows.

deployment values, yahop-kajop:
holath:
  log_level: info
  metrics_host: metrics.holath.lumiclabs.internal
  pin: 9484
  pool_size: 4

Nice work on the sweeper for Pellgrove's retention pipeline! One ask: the batch size and sleep interval are buried mid-function, which makes it easy to miss that they interact — big batches plus short sleeps hammered the replica in staging. Can we hoist them to module level with a short note on the tradeoff? I'd suggest starting from these values.

tuning constants:
BUDGETS = {
    "gilok": 870,
    "briael": 629,
    "silok": 264,
    "ruswyn": 693,
    "ralax": 162,
    "ralath": 605,
    "nordor": 675,
}

Finance Review Summary — Warranty Costs

Quick heads-up as you settle in: warranty spend on the Meridex V2 pump line ran about 40% over plan this quarter. Root cause looks like a faulty seal batch from our Draventon plant, and field replacements in the Kellsworth region have been pricier than modelled. Provisions have been topped up, but margins on the whole Meridex family are now under review. We've captured the fallout in next quarter's forecast already. The confidential note on our forward business plans follows directly below.

board note of hawep-tahag: The steering committee signed off on a budget of $426.4 million for Project Raliel.

## Break-Glass: PixHoard Image Cache

New folks: if the PixHoard image cache leaks memory and OOMs the Renner nodes, don't wait for approvals. Restart via the break-glass account, file an incident, and notify the cache owner. Access is audited. The break-glass account unlocks with the recovery passphrase below.

recovery phrase for kagaf-yajof: fraax-quenwyn-lamion